Merge pull request #106 from PhillipLangMartinez/bugfix/localstorage-chat-auto-show-image

add intial value to autoLoadImageChats
This commit is contained in:
AlphaX-Projects 2023-01-25 16:13:12 +01:00 committed by GitHub
commit aa5da401ed
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23

View File

@ -1,5 +1,5 @@
// Loading state, login state, isNavDrawOpen state etc. None of this needs to be saved to localstorage.
import { saveStateToLocalStorage } from '../../localStorageHelpers.js'
import { loadStateFromLocalStorage, saveStateToLocalStorage } from '../../localStorageHelpers.js'
import { LOG_IN, LOG_OUT, NETWORK_CONNECTION_STATUS, INIT_WORKERS, ADD_PLUGIN_URL, ADD_PLUGIN, ADD_NEW_PLUGIN_URL, NAVIGATE, SELECT_ADDRESS, ACCOUNT_INFO, CHAT_HEADS, UPDATE_BLOCK_INFO, UPDATE_NODE_STATUS, UPDATE_NODE_INFO, LOAD_NODE_CONFIG, SET_NODE, ADD_NODE, PAGE_URL, COPY_MENU_SWITCH, PASTE_MENU_SWITCH, FRAME_PASTE_MENU_SWITCH, ADD_AUTO_LOAD_IMAGES_CHAT, REMOVE_AUTO_LOAD_IMAGES_CHAT } from './app-action-types.js'
import { initWorkersReducer } from './reducers/init-workers.js'
import { loginReducer } from './reducers/login-reducer.js'
@ -44,7 +44,7 @@ const INITIAL_STATE = {
isOpen: false,
elementId: ''
},
autoLoadImageChats: []
autoLoadImageChats: loadStateFromLocalStorage('autoLoadImageChats') || []
}
export default (state = INITIAL_STATE, action) => {